Output aef6bd0d8fd7df550ee52d13486864fb5b0dd2bb1876f247d64a0e1b0dfd23ad:1

value
2359434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7980be2d61cc398882e23f082736f222a3e6c2e0 OP_EQUAL
address
3CmTuy4SHpn35XnRaZ8qiwAbLqYNrkvLC1
transaction
aef6bd0d8fd7df550ee52d13486864fb5b0dd2bb1876f247d64a0e1b0dfd23ad
confirmations
62563
spent
true